1. Mama Kelly's Amsterdam

Olympisch Stadion 35, 1076 DE Amsterdam, Netherlands

https://amsterdam.mama-kelly.nl/en/amsterdam-en/

This restaurant is the most expensive on the list, but worth every penny. From the amazing interior, to the great drinks and food. There also is an amazing view Olympic Stadium. The waiters were very attentive also. The restaurant had several hues of pink throughout. This is the perfect place for dinner with the girls.

2. Manneken Pis Damrak

Damrak 41, 1012 LK Amsterdam, Netherlands

https://www.mannekenpis.nl/nl

THE MOST AMAZING FRIES I HAVE EVER TRIED. They were voted #1 Fries in Holland for a reason. Beware there will be a line if you do try these fries, but its well worth it. I would definitely recommend the original frite sauce on them. Best $4 I have ever spent. Don't sleep on these fries guys.

3. MOAK Pancakes (several locations)

Jodenbreestraat 144, 1011 NS Amsterdam, Netherlands OR Ferdinand Bolstraat 11HS, 1072 LA Amsterdam, Netherlands

https://www.moakpancakes.nl/

This spot was the restaurant I looked forward to the most prior to visiting the Netherlands. I saw so many cute Instagram photos here and knew I had to see it for myself. The pancakes are great! The presentation alone is worth a visit, but the food is great too. I had the G.O.O.D. Morning Pancake (Greek yogurt, granola, cinnamon, strawberries, honey). These pancakes were more moist and not as filling as the pancakes I'm used to in America. I would recommend getting the pineapple mimosa and American bacon too. Both are great add-ons.

4. The Cottage

Linnaeusstraat 88, 1092 CP Amsterdam, Netherlands

https://www.thecottage.amsterdam/

This breakfast spot was a hidden gem we found a few blocks from our hotel. It was quiet and comfy. Nestled on the corner of the street with outdoor seating options. There was no wait (because we came pretty early) and the whole staff was polite and welcoming. Breakfast video above from The Cottage. I loved the presentation of our food.




5. Vegan Junk Food Bar

Eerste Van Swindenstraat 389, 1093 GB Amsterdam, Netherlands

Vegan Truffle fries from Vegan Junk Food Bar

https://www.veganjunkfoodbar.com/menu

I want to start by saying I got food from Vegan Junk Food Bar twice while in Amsterdam. Both times I had the "Daddy" sandwich (Crunchy No wing strips on pinky bun, Cheeze, lettuce, tomato, spring & crispy onion mix, pickles, blue daddy sauce). At this specific location there was a gelato shop too. The gelato tasted just as good as the food. My #1 recommendation for vegan food in Amsterdam for sure.














6. Freddy Fryday Oost

Linnaeusstraat 36, 1092 CL Amsterdam, Netherlands

https://www.freddyfryday.nl/

This spot was another place we stumbled across by our hotel. We took our food to go so I'm not sure of the vibe of this restaurant. I will say it was unique to see a place devoted to fries in so many different ways. I opted for the PULLED CHICKEN (Homemade pulled chicken, mozzarella cheese, chicken mayo, honey, sesame seeds, spring onion & homemade fresh fries). The small was more than enough for one person. This place is great for a cheap eat in a city as expensive as Amsterdam.
